Buying Guide
What thickness can I work with?
For thick fabrics, look for grommets and tools that specify compatibility with 1–3 mm or more materials. Tools with higher grip and stronger dies reduce tearing and improve alignment on dense layers like canvas or leather.
Which material should I prioritize?
Brass and silicone grommets excel in rust resistance and heat tolerance. Silicone grommets provide elastic sealing for wiring or panels, while brass offers long-term durability in outdoor use. For tarps and banners, consider steel or coated options for extra strength.
Should I pre-punch holes?
Many kits include magnetic dies or self-aligning mechanisms that reduce or eliminate pre-punching. If you work with very thick or layered materials, a pre-punch option may still be useful for precise placement.
Is a complete kit better than individual grommets?
For frequent projects, a complete kit with multiple sizes and a toolkit improves efficiency and consistency. If your projects require only one size, a smaller, single-size set could be more cost-effective.
What about outdoor use?
Rust resistance is essential for outdoor applications. Look for grommets with protective coatings (lacquer, electroplating) and consider brass or coated metals for longer life in weather-exposed environments.
Maintenance and care
Keep tools clean and dry to prevent corrosion. Store grommets in a dry container and avoid exposing magnetic components to moisture for extended periods to maintain their performance.
FAQ
- Q: What size grommet kit is best for thick tarps? A: A kit with 6–12 mm grommets commonly covers thick tarp needs, paired with a strong press tool.
- Q: Are brass grommets better than steel for outdoor use? A: Brass offers excellent corrosion resistance and durability, making it a strong outdoor choice.
- Q: Can I install grommets without pre-punching holes? A: Some kits support direct placement with magnetic dies, but check the material thickness and tool design.
- Q: How many grommets should I start with? A: A larger kit (200+ grommets per size) reduces the need for frequent replacements in ongoing projects.
- Q: What is the best way to avoid tearing thick fabric? A: Use a backing block, proper die, and support to prevent tearing around the hole.
- Q: Can these tools be used on leather? A: Yes, several kits are suitable for leather when paired with appropriate grommets and a compatible punch.
